Mkapa who is also a former President of Tanzania is on an official visit to the South Sudanese capital Juba.
The meeting discussed a number of issues regarding the upcoming referendum, the Abyei issue, border demarcation and the voter registration process.
Briefing the press after the meeting, Mkapa said he was very happy to discuss many positive issues with President Kiir which he described as “fruitful and positive”.
“We have discussed many issues, but centered on the upcoming referendum. I am very much impressed with the way the people of South Sudan are turning up in big numbers to register and that is a good signal to the success of the process”, said Mkapa.
He added that he had also held successful meetings in Khartoum with authorities and all the referendum stakeholders.
Also at the Juba meeting alongside President Kiir was the Minister in the Office of the President Dr Cirino Hiteng Ofuho.
